Answer:

Sin angle = opp/hyp

Cos angle = Adj/ hyp

Tan angle = opp/adj

The opp = the base of the triangle

The hyp = w

The adj = 125

Btw....

SOH CAH TOA

SOH = Sin ( Opposite ÷ Hypotenuse)

CAH = Cos ( Adjacent ÷ Hypotenuse)

TOA = Tan ( Opposite ÷ Adjacent)
